What is a wigwam? Which Indigenous group was known for using wigwams? Correct answers= marked brainlist

Answer:

  • A wigwam is a domed or cone-shaped house that was historically used by the Algonquian Indians, in the woodland regions.

Answer:

A wigwam, wickiup, wetu, or wiigiwaam is a semi-permanent domed dwelling usually 8-10 feet tall. Algonquians in the woodland regions used them.
